Abstract

An ink refill unit is provided for replenishing an ink cartridge in an inkjet printer. The ink cartridge has an interface for engaging the ink refill unit and the ink refill unit has a body containing a quantity of ink, and an ink outlet for engaging an ink inlet in the interface. A feature of the ink refill unit and a feature of the interface form a pair of complementary features that have a keyed connection with each other when the ink refill unit engages the interface.

Claims (33)

1. An ink refill unit for replenishing an ink cartridge in an inkjet printer, the ink cartridge having an interface for engaging the ink refill unit to an ink storage compartment of the ink cartridge, the ink refill unit comprising:

a body containing a quantity of colored ink; and,

an ink outlet for engaging an ink inlet in the interface; wherein

a valve actuator of the ink refill unit has a complementary shape only to a valve aperture of the interface of an ink cartridge of the same color ink as the colored ink contained in the refill unit such that the valve actuator and the corresponding valve aperture have a keyed connection with each other.

2. An ink refill unit according to claim 1 , wherein:

the ink storage compartment is negatively pressurized, supplies ink to a printhead assembly, and has an interface for receiving the refill unit, the interface having an inlet valve biased to its closed configuration; and

the refill unit further comprises engagement formations for releasably engaging the interface and the valve actuator is configured to open the inlet valve via the valve aperture as the refill unit engages the ink interface so that the ink in the body is in fluid communication with the ink storage compartment.

3. An ink refill unit according to claim 1 , wherein:

the ink storage compartment is negatively pressurized ink storage and supplies ink to a printhead assembly via a normally open outlet valve; and

the refill unit further comprises engagement formations for releasably engaging the ink storage compartment and an outlet valve actuator for closing the outlet valve as the refill unit engages the ink storage compartment.

4. An ink refill unit according to claim 1 , wherein:

the ink storage compartment supplies a printhead assembly with an array of nozzles, wherein during use, the ink storage compartment is maintained at a negative pressure to avoid inadvertent ink leakage from the nozzles;

the refill unit further comprises an ink outlet and a repressurizing arrangement;

upon engagement of the refill unit with the ink storage compartment, the repressurizing arrangement causes part of the ink storage compartment to be inwardly depressed as the ink from the body is drawn into the ink storage compartment through the ink outlet by the negative pressure until pressure equalization; and

upon subsequent disengagement of the refill unit from the ink storage compartment, the repressurizing arrangement releases the inwardly depressed part of the ink storage compartment to re-establish the negative pressure.

5. An ink refill unit according to claim 1 , wherein:

the interface releasably engages with the refill unit and has valves for controlling ink flows into, and out of, the storage compartment; and

the refill unit further comprises an ink outlet and valve actuators for actuating the valves when the refill unit engages the interface, such that the valve actuators actuate the valves in a predetermined sequence.

6. An ink refill unit according to claim 1 , wherein:

the ink cartridge forms part of the inkjet printer which has a printhead, control circuitry and an interface for releasably engaging the refill unit;

the refill unit further comprises an ink outlet and a memory circuit for storing information relating to at least one characteristic of the ink; and

during use, the memory circuit being interrogated by the control circuit to verify that the ink in the refill unit is suitable for the printer.

7. An ink refill unit according to claim 1 , further comprising:

an ink storage compartment;

a docking portion for engaging the interface of the cartridge, the docking portion having a base plate with the ink outlet for connection to the ink inlet on the interface; and

engagement formations for releasably engaging the interface, the engagement formations being formed on a transverse centre line of the base plate, a centre of the ink outlet being spaced from the transverse centre line.

8. An ink refill unit according to claim 1 , further comprising:

an ink outlet for engaging a complementary ink inlet in the cartridge; and

a visual indicator to provide a visual indication when a predetermined quantity ink has flowed from the refill unit into the cartridge.

9. An ink refill unit according to claim 1 wherein the valve actuator comprises a spigot extending from the body for insertion in the valve aperture in the interface; wherein,

the lateral cross section of the spigot is keyed to the shape defined by the valve aperture at only one orientation of the refill unit with respect to the interface.

10. An ink refill unit according to claim 9 wherein the spigot has a tri-star cross section.

11. An ink refill unit according to claim 10 wherein the spigot is tapered.
